Lescol general information
What is Lescol used for?
Lescol is a prescription medicine used to lower cholesterol level in the blood. It lowers the bad cholesterol and triglycerides in your blood. The medicine raises the good cholesterol as well. It is mainly employed for individuals whose cholesterol does not come down with a low cholesterol diet or exercise alone. Your physician may also prescribe this medicine to treat patients with coronary artery disease.
How does Lescol work?
Lescol’s active ingredient Fluvastatin belongs to a class of drugs known as statins. The drugs of this category act by blocking an enzyme required to make cholesterol in the liver. The action results in decreased level of cholesterol. This reduction in the cholesterol level has been shown to reduce the risks of coronary artery disease such as heart attach.

What does Lescol contain?
Lescol has the main ingredient Fluvastatin, a cholesterol lowering agent, which function by inhibiting coenzyme A or HMG-CoA reductase.
